Study On The Expression Of Oncogene Pim-1 And Oncogene C-myb In Oral Lichen Planus, Leukoplakia And Squamous Cell Carcinoma

Objective:To investigate the role of oncogene pim-1 and oncogene c-myb in the genesis of oral squamous cell carcinoma by means of evaluation on their expression and distribution in oral lichen planus, leukoplakia and squamous carcinoma.Materials and Methods:The expression and distribution of oncogene pim-1 and oncogene c-myb were studied in 30 cases of oral lichen planus (OLP),30 cases of oral leukoplakia (OLK),30 cases of oral squamous carcinoma (OSCC) and 10 cases of normal oral mucosa (NOM) by SP immunohistochemistry with the pim-1 rabbit anti-human polyclonal antibody and c-myb rabbit anti-human polyclonal antibody. The rate of positive reaction was observed by image analyzed using Image-Pro Plus software.Results:1) The positive rate of pim-1 and c-myb in OSCC were 86.67% and 80%, and expressions of both were higher than NOM, OLP and OLK(P<0.05). The positive rate of pim-1 and c-myb in OLP were 40% and 43.33%, and that in OLK were 46.67%and 43.33%. There was no significant difference between the positive rate of pim-1 and c-myb in OLP and OLK (P>0,05), which were higher than NOM(P<0.05).2) Significant pim-1 and c-myb immumoreacitvity were seen in OSCC, moderate expression in OLP and OLK, and negative expression in NOM. The difference of average staining intensity was statistically significant. No significant difference in expressions of pim-1 and c-myb were found between OLP and OLK(P>0,05).3) The expression of pim-1 was significantly related with the expression of c-myb (r=0.520, P<0.05) in OLP,OLK,OSCC and NOM.Conclusion:1) The abnormal expressions of pim-1 and c-myb are correlated with canceration of OLP and OLK.2) Expression differs in OSCC as pim-1 and c-myb, asuming it helps OSCC occuring by synergy effects.
